**Core Concept**
The secondary level of prevention focuses on early detection and treatment to prevent the progression of disease. This level is crucial in managing conditions before they become severe. **Screening tests** and **early interventions** are key components.

**Clinical Pearl / High-Yield Fact**
Remember, secondary prevention is about catching and managing diseases early. A classic example is **mammography for breast cancer**, which can detect cancer at an early stage, significantly improving outcomes.
